Hindu Boy Names with Meaning

Selecting Hindu names for boys is a profoundly significant choice, deeply rooted in tradition and spirituality. These names are not merely labels; they are expressions of identity, heritage, and aspirations. Parents, both in India and abroad, often embark on a quest to find the perfect name for their little one, a name that will resonate throughout their child's life.

Hindu names for boys are carefully chosen, drawing inspiration from the rich tapestry of Hindu mythology and culture. Each Hindu boy names and Hindu girl names with meaning is encapsulates and unique, connecting the child to virtues, deities, and values that parents hold dear. For example, the name Arjun, which means "bright" or "shining," is derived from the great warrior in the Mahabharata. Similarly, Krishna, meaning "dark" or "black," refers to the beloved deity known for his divine playfulness and wisdom.

The process of naming a child in Hinduism is a sacred ritual, symbolizing blessings, hopes, and the bestowing of virtues upon the newborn. This ritual, known as Namkaran, ensures that Hindu boy names with meaning are chosen with great care and reverence. Names like Vivek, meaning "wisdom," and Anirudh, meaning "unobstructed," reflect the virtues and qualities that parents wish to instill in their children.

These Indian boy names are not confined by geographical boundaries. They cater to the global Hindu diaspora, allowing families to preserve their cultural roots and pass down their heritage to the next generation, no matter where they reside. Names like Ayaan, meaning "gift of God," and Rohan, meaning "ascending," have found popularity worldwide, resonating with the universal values they embody.
